The first conditional has the present simple after 'if', then the future simple in the other clause: if + present simple,. will + infinitive It's used to talk about things which might happen in the future. Of course, we can't know what will happen in the future, but this describes possible things, which could easily come true.

How to build statements in 1st Conditional. Statements — positive or negative sentence. Conditional sentences consist of two parts: if-part and main part . In First Conditional you should use: Present Simple in if-part. Future Simple in main part. If-part + Present Simple, main part + Future Simple. If John is free, he will go to the cinema.

This tense is used to talk about things which might happen in the future. Of course, we can't always know what will happen in the future. However, this describes things that could easily happen. If it rains, I won't go to the beach. If I study today, I 'll go to the party tomorrow. If I have enough money, I 'll buy the concert tickets.
